How EPA handles hardship waivers seen as biggest RIN challenge in 2019

January 3, 2019 |

In Washington, Platts expects that how the Environmental Protection Agency decides to handle hardship waivers in 2019 will be the biggest challenge for the future of the RIN market and the Renewable Fuel Standard overall. The EPA has yet to reallocate RINs waived during 2018 although industry players say the agency must do so by law. Although the agency says the waiver program will be suspended in 2019 while its decision-making procedures are evaluated, the potential for Congress to try to reform the program and/or the RFS itself remains high.
